Did you know that, as a parent of a St. Marker, you are automatically a member of the Parents' Association (PA)? Throughout the year, PA events, meetings, and volunteer opportunities offer you multiple ways to gain insight into the School community, to meet and get to know other St. Mark’s parents, to track progress on the Annual Fund, and to support the faculty, staff, and students. Wherever possible, PA programs are timed so that parents can attend before or after games or otherwise during weekend visits to their children.
